Penny Preville: Jewelry Linked to the Past
The desire for women to adorn themselves with rich things goes way back into the dark reaches of our past. It was not the ancient Babylonians who thought it up, nor the Romans or Greeks. They are "newbies" compared to the first jewelers! Archaeology has unearthed mollusk shells in South Africa having drilled holes for stringing. The date? 100,000 years B.C.! Almost from the time people realized clothes might be a wise choice, women indulged the instinct to accessorize!
